Read Thermocouple Sensors

Choose this function to measure temperatures with a
thermocouple probe or sensor.

Move the power switch

w

to READ then Double Click the

EZ-DIAL knob to get into the Double Click Menu. Turn the knob
to scroll through the settings and press the knob to make your
selection. Select T/C for the FUNCTION, °F or °C for the UNITS,
T/C Type (J, K, T, E, R, S, B, N, G, C, D, L (J-DIN), U (T-DIN) or
P (Platinel II) and COLD JUNC ON or OFF (ON is the default).

Connect the PIECAL 820 to the inputs of the device being
calibrated using the proper type of thermocouple wire via the
miniature thermocouple socket. If no sensor is connected, a wire
is broken or the sensor is burned out, OPEN TC will appear on
the display. Signals above the maximum scale are limited by
protection circuitry with “OVERRANGE” on the display and the
red OVERLOAD LED lit.

The PIECAL 820 measures the input signal and constantly
updates the display with the current reading. Move the
EZ-CHECK switch

q

to MAX to see the highest reading and to

MIN to see the lowest reading. Press and hold the knob

e

to

clear the MAX and MIN readings.
